Case Description
In April 2023, in the occupied Donetsk, a 40-year-old local resident, Ukrainian citizen Sergey Yuryev, was detained. He was accused of espionage and calls for terrorism. According to the Russian investigation, Yuryev from 2015 to 2019, being in the so-called The DNR, published information about the deployment and movements of military formations in social networks. On August 22, 2023, the Southern Military District Court found Sergey Yuryev guilty and sentenced him to five and a half years in a colony. On November 8, 2023, the Appellate Military Court left the verdict unchanged. On August 14, 2025, the Ukrainian was released as a result of another prisoner exchange between Russia and Ukraine.
